Cops arrest duo over robbery at 24-hour convenience shop in Ampang

KUALA LUMPUR: Police have arrested two men in connection with the robbery of a cashier at a 24-hour convenience shop here.

Ampang Jaya OCPD Mohamad Farouk Eshak said the incident occurred at 3.33am on July 29 at Taman Ampang Mewah here.

“The complainant, a local woman, claimed she was robbed at knifepoint by a man. The suspect fled with RM331 cash from the cash register,” he said in a statement on Friday (Aug 5).

He said following investigations, police arrested two unemployed 26-year-old men following raids at Taman Sri Watan and Bandar Baru Ampang at around 1.15am on Friday.

He said one of the suspects had a record of two offences related to drugs.

“We also seized a weapon, clothes and a vehicle which were used in the incident.

“We have also linked the suspects to at least two gold shop robberies here between July and Aug this year,” he said, adding that both suspects have been remanded to help with further investigations.
